ASOS

ASOS is the e-commerce for fashion giant. With more than 850 brands, 85,000 items and free shipping and return, ASOS has a huge following. It targets fashion-loving 20-somethings worldwide and lets them be whatever they would like to be. ASOS offers a large selection of stylish and affordable clothing as well as accessories and shoes. It also sells home and beauty products. Its website is simple to navigate and its customer service representatives provide friendly and helpful assistance.

Its popularity is due to its commitment to stay up-to-date with most recent trends and its ability to provide customers with a variety of options that fit their style. ASOS offers a wide range of clothes in tall, petite and curvy/hourglass size. It has a loyal user base among both women and men. The number of ASOS app users in the UK was at its highest in late 2021.

The company has embraced an agile development strategy, using design-thinking and collaboration. ASOS's designers collaborate with engineers, product managers, and UX/UI designers to increase efficiency and create stronger relationships with their customers. Figma is another tool ASOS uses to streamline their design processes and ensure consistency between teams.

Unlike other fashion retailers, ASOS often stocks trending items for longer time. In fact, eight percent of its items were first made available on the website over one year ago. This strategy is meant to keep the brand at the forefront of consumers' minds, and it has been successful. Additionally ASOS is constantly removing items from its stock to make room for the latest fashions. This is what makes ASOS the leading brand in fast-fashion.

Boohoo

The site boohoo has a wide range of fashion products, from dresses to accessories. The company provides free delivery to all customers and the policy of a 30-day return period. The company also utilizes social media and digital marketing campaigns to market its products. However there have been complaints from customers of poor customer service and product quality.

The Manchester-based retailer offers a variety of clothing and shoes. The website is unique in layout and makes it easy to navigate. The mobile app is available for use on smartphones and tablets. The company's catalog features a variety new designs and is updated frequently. The website also has a "shopping basket" which allows customers to keep track of purchases.

In 2020, Boohoo faced backlash over its supply chain practices, which were criticized for causing poor working conditions in factories. In one incident workers were paid just 29 pence per hour. In response, the company promised that it will improve its standards in the factory and reduce lead time. The company also promised to improve the efficiency of its supply chains and to make them more transparent for customers.

The brand was founded in 2006 by boohoo the global fashion leader targets young, value-oriented consumers who enjoy trend velocity and variety. The brand's message has been embraced by millennial consumers worldwide and its followers are reaching into the hundreds of millions. Its success is due to its deceptively curated selections and emphasis on accessibility and inclusivity.

The global reach of boohoo permits it to provide a wide assortment of fashion items such as menswear, womenswear and accessories. The company's focus on online shopping and speed allow it to offer the most recent trends at affordable prices. The boohoo company has acquired various brands, including PrettyLittleThing, Nasty Gal, MissPap and the Karen Millen, Coast, Oasis and Warehouse expanding its omnichannel offerings. The company provides international shipping that allows it to reach a worldwide customer base.

Debenhams

Debenhams is an iconic department store in the UK that offers a broad range of products. The fashion selection includes top brands for women, men, and children. The retailer sells beauty products, accessories and other items. In addition, it has an assortment of items for the garden and home. It is easy for customers to find everything they require in one place.

The Debenhams website is a great way to stay up-to-date with the latest fashion trends. If you're in search of a new shoe or dress, the Debenhams website is sure to meet your style. Its seasonal collections are frequently updated to reflect the latest trends and fashions. This makes it easier for customers to find the perfect outfit for every occasion.

Debenhams was founded in London in 1778 as a drapers ' store. It grew over time and eventually became one of the largest department stores in the country. It also has stores in other countries. It currently has over 100 stores across the UK and Ireland. The success of the company can be attributable to its own brand that includes the renowned Designers at Debenhams. The names include Jasper Conran and John Rocha.

Debenhams, despite the numerous changes that have occurred in the retail sector over the last few years has remained in business thanks to its innovative online strategy and strong brand name. However Debenhams is facing a lot of challenges on the way to survival. The competition from online shopping sites in united kingdom retailers is growing quickly and the tax benefits of e-commerce are further shifting the field. Debenhams has to reconsider its retail strategy and adapt to the digital age in order to remain relevant.

Primark

Primark is among the most renowned fashion retailers around the world. They have developed the art and science of fashion that is affordable. The clothes racks are a popular destination for customers looking for fun, trendy and practical pieces. The retailer also offers an original and well-loved gifting option - Primark Gift Cards that allow customers to share the joy of fashion with friends and family.

Primark has taken a significant step online with the launch of a brand new website in the U.K. This doesn't mean Primark is launching an online store however Primark just wants to make use of its new website to expand its content and information offer. The new site will offer "thousands" of items from Primark's most well-known products and is designed to improve the shopping experience between online shopping and shopping in stores.

Primark has launched the Click & Collect trial service in addition to its new website. This service is available only at certain stores and allows customers to buy items online and pick up their purchases in person. This is an excellent way for shoppers to save money on shipping costs and keep their purchases local. The new tools are intended to support Primark's in-store experience by offering customers additional ways to shop and give clarity on stock availability.

Despite the difficulties of the Brexit vote, Primark remains on course to achieve its goals in terms of sales growth and store openings. The brand has also made several positive steps in the areas of sustainability and transparency. For example, it uses paper bags instead of plastic ones, is a member of the Sustainable Apparel Coalition, and has committed to eliminate harmful chemicals from its supply chain by 2020.
